Barnhill township is located in Wayne County, Illinois. Barnhill township has a 2025 population of 618. Barnhill township is currently declining at a rate of -0.16% annually and its population has decreased by -1.59% since the most recent census, which recorded a population of 628 in 2020.

The average household income in Barnhill township is $65,947 with a poverty rate of 25.59%. The median age in Barnhill township is 39.1 years: 40.5 years for males, and 32.8 years for females.

Families: A family includes the owner or renter of the home along with everyone related to them - whether through birth, marriage, or adoption. This includes relatives like spouses, children, parents, siblings, grandparents, and any other family members.
Households: A household includes all the people who occupy a housing unit (such as a house or apartment) as their usual place of residence.
Non Families: A nonfamily household is either someone living alone or when the owner/renter lives with people they aren't related to, like roommates.
